In this episode of Dear Grad Student, Elana chats with 2nd year Clinical Psychology PhD student, Karen Tang (@KarenTang_), about #AcademicMentalHealth, burnout, and self care. They share personal mental health stories, why Karen decided to become a public mental health advocate on Twitter, and how Elana and Karen do self care.
